Our tech community

There are folks from all over the world contributing to our code 🌍 We believe that by collaborating we can build better, more transparent tools that help investigators all around the globe!

Want to contribute? πŸ†

We are always happy to welcome new folks into our tech community. Feel free to bring your skills to our repos in comments, issues and pull requests.

For bitesize tasks, have a look through our Open Issues πŸ‘€ We're planning on using Github projects to organise our community work in the future, but we're not there just yet.

Looking for a big challenge, try our Open Questions These are tricky long-term projects that could be really valuable for open source investigators.
